However, laws and enforcement can change, and some places either ban VPNs outright or heavily restrict how they can be used.
Specifically, VPNs are illegal in Turkmenistan, Iraq, Oman, Belarus, and North Korea.
They are strictly restricted in China, Turkey, russia, Iran, United Arab Emirates, Myanmar and Egypt.
The slowdown isn't critical for stable browsing, streaming, or gaming in most cases.
However, the farther the VPN server is from your device, the longer your data has to travel, resulting in higher latency and lower speeds.
Protocols handle encryption and routing differently, so performance may vary.
If too many users share one server, speeds drop.
If your internet connection is already slow or congested due to Wi-Fi issues, ISP routing, or peak hours, a VPN can't fix it. In fact, performance may feel worse.
